How to Become a Chess Marketing Manager
There are a few different ways to become a Chess Marketing Manager. Some people start their careers in chess by working as a Chess Instructor, Chess Organizer, or Chess Analyst. Others may come from a background in marketing or public relations. No matter what your background is, there are a few key skills that you will need to succeed as a Chess Marketing Manager. These skills include:
- Strong understanding of chess
- Excellent marketing and communication skills
- Ability to develop and implement marketing strategies
- Experience in social media marketing
- Strong organizational and time management skills
What Does a Chess Marketing Manager Do?
The day-to-day responsibilities of a Chess Marketing Manager can vary depending on the size and scope of the organization they work for. However, some common tasks include:
- Developing and implementing marketing strategies
- Managing social media accounts
- Writing marketing materials
- Organizing chess events
- Working with chess players and other stakeholders
